Programs for Birth – 4 years old
- Language, Music, n’ Our Peeps (LMNOP) – is an interactive and engaging program designed to guide parents/caregivers and young children through learning basic sign language and other forms of communication while using music, sensory and social-based activities.
- recommended for ages birth – 4 years old
- this program runs weekly, Fridays from 9:00-11:00am starting June 20 – ending on August 8
Programs for School-Agers: ages 5-12 years old
- Kids Club – supports the development of social skills and language through peer to peer interaction in a casual and fun setting. This program will also support gross motor skills through active games, fine motor and self-help skills through meal/snack preparation and activities.
- recommended for ages 5 – 12 years old
- this program runs weekly, Thursdays from 9:00-10:30am starting June 19 – ending on August 7
- Special Olympics Young Athletes – SOYA introduces basic sport skills, like running, kicking and throwing. SOYA gives families the opportunity to share the joy of sports with their community!
- recommended for ages 5 – 12 years old
- this program runs weekly, Saturdays from 10:00-11:00am starting June 21 – ending August 9

Programs for Adults: ages 18+
- Fantastic Friends + GiGi’s Kitchen Adult – a fun purposeful & social gathering for adults with Down syndrome, their peers and the community. This program supports the development of social skills and language through peer to peer interaction in a casual and fun setting. Participants will have the option of which activity or activities they participate in each week. Activities include: social skill building, arts & crafts, board games, sport/fitness games, and cooking.
- recommended for adults ages 18+
- this program runs weekly, Thursdays from 5:30-7:00pm starting June 19 – ending August 7
